Why These Are the Top Kia Repair Auto Repair Shops in Oswego

** The Kia repair market in Oswego is bifurcated. On one hand, **Fox Valley Kia** dominates the OEM and warranty service segment, offering unparalleled access to factory resources but at a premium cost. On the other hand, a select group of high-quality independent shops, like **Oswego Auto Specialists** and **The Car Doctor**, form a competitive and technically proficient market for post-warranty maintenance and non-warranty repairs. These independents compete on price, personalized service, and often shorter wait times, but their ability to perform official recall or warranty work is non-existent. The overall quality of Kia service in the area is high, thanks to the presence of the dealership and these top-tier independents. Pricing is typical for the Chicago suburbs, with dealership labor rates being the highest, and independent shops offering rates 20-30% lower. For Theta engine warranty claims and EV system work, the dealership is the only viable option. For everything else—especially proactive maintenance like carbon cleaning or DCT fluid service—the independent specialists provide excellent value and expertise.

What are the most common Kia repair issues seen by shops in Oswego, and are any related to our local climate?

Common issues include engine-related problems with the Theta II engines in certain models, electrical glitches in infotainment systems, and brake wear. Oswego's winter road salt and seasonal temperature swings can accelerate corrosion and battery issues, making undercarriage inspections and battery testing particularly important here.

How can I find a reputable, specialized Kia repair shop in the Oswego area?

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, especially those with specific Kia or Hyundai training. Check reviews on local platforms and ask if they use genuine Kia parts or high-quality aftermarket equivalents. Many Oswego residents also rely on recommendations from community groups like "Oswego, IL Community Connection" on social media.

When should I seek service from a specialized Kia mechanic versus a general repair shop in Oswego?

For complex computer diagnostics, transmission issues, or recalls (like certain engine recalls), a Kia specialist or the dealership is best due to their specific tools and software. For general maintenance like oil changes, brakes, or tires, a trusted local general shop in Oswego may offer convenience and competitive pricing.

What is the typical price range for common Kia repairs at Oswego shops, like brake service or an oil change?

Prices vary by shop, but for a Kia, expect a synthetic oil change to range from $65-$95. A standard brake pad replacement typically costs between $250-$400 per axle. Always get a written estimate first, as labor rates can differ between shops in Oswego and nearby Aurora or Naperville.

Are there any local Oswego factors I should consider for my Kia's maintenance schedule?

Yes. Given our Illinois winters, consider more frequent undercarriage washes to combat salt corrosion and check tire tread depth before winter. Also, the mix of highway driving on I-88 and stop-and-go traffic on Route 34 means following the "severe service" maintenance schedule in your manual is often recommended for Oswego drivers.
